## Build Provenance: Autocomplete Index

The Fernloft autocomplete index became slow after the 9.3 rebuild because the shard layout changed without a provenance record, making bisection painful. Going forward, every index artifact must carry its source snapshot and builder version. Maintainers should reject unstamped indexes at deploy time. The current production index was produced by the build bearing the token below.

pipeline stamp: htk4_66df

For external plugin authors: the March outage traced to plugins overriding Quillbox cache TTLs with effectively-infinite values, so invalidation events were dropped and stale manifests served for days. Going forward, the host enforces hard ceilings on TTL and negative-cache duration; plugin-supplied values above the ceiling are clamped and logged. Update your plugins to stay inside the enforced ranges before the next release window, or expect clamp warnings in your logs. The enforced ceilings are as follows.

tuning table, kawep-tawif:
CAPS = {
    "olidor": 80,
    "belion": 7,
    "quenys": 225,
    "druox": 839,
    "fraath": 482,
}

Title: Breaker for Tallgrass upstream API never resets. Steady state: breaker trips on 5 consecutive 5xx, correct. Problem: half-open probe uses stale client config, always fails, breaker stays open until pod restart. New folks: the breaker lives in `gatewaycore/breaker.go`, config in Driftwell. Fix: reload client before probe. Repro on staging within ten minutes of forcing upstream errors. Attach your repro logs referencing the build token below.

trace token, yajep-badug: htk6_a7499e

TICKET PAY-467 — Vault locked after payroll export change

Hey — the switch to the new column-delimited payroll export tripped Lockmere's integrity check and the vault sealed itself. Nothing's corrupted, just overly cautious validation. Release can proceed once it's reopened. To unseal it before the Thursday cut, enter the recovery passphrase below.

strongbox words: oliael-gilax-lamael